Web15 de abr. de 2014 · The post modernist movement was a large influence for typography. Through rebellion, technology advances and new art styles, new typefaces were created. The ideas from the post modernist movement were non traditional, rebellious, and abstract. This is reflected in the new digital, and abstract typefaces that came out of this period.

Structuralism was a philosophical movement developed by French academics in the 1950s, partly in response to French existentialism, and often interpreted in relation to modernism and high modernism. Thinkers who have been called "structuralists" include the anthropologist Claude Lévi-Strauss, the linguist Ferdinand de Saussure, the Marxist philosopher Louis Althusser, and the semiotician Algirdas Greimas.
